PythonのPickleモジュールは、Pythonオブジェクトを直列化(シリアライズ)するための標準ツールです。直列化は、Pythonオブジェクトをファイルに保存することができます。そして、後でファイルを読み込んで元のオブジェクトを復元できます。
Pickleファイルを読み込むためには、次の手順を実行します。
pickle.load()関数を使って、ファイルからデータを読み込みます。- ファイルを開く際には、バイナリモードで開くことを忘れないでください(
open()関数の2番目の引数に'rb'を指定します)。
以下は、Pickleファイルを読み込むPythonのコード例です。
import pickle
# ファイルからデータを読み込む
with open('data.pickle', 'rb') as f:
data = pickle.load(f)
print(data)
上記の例では、data.pickleというファイルからデータを読み込み、そのデータをdata変数に格納しています。最後に、data変数の値を出力しています。
Pickleファイルには、Pythonオブジェクトを直列化するための様々なオプションがあります。詳細については、Pythonの公式ドキュメントを参照してください。